使用编程软件制作迷宫游戏,你可以选择不同的编程语言和算法来实现。以下是几种常见的方法和步骤:
方法一:使用Scratch
Scratch是一款面向儿童和初学者的编程软件,适合制作简单的迷宫游戏。
设计游戏界面
导入迷宫图片作为背景。
使用矩形框将迷宫图片框起来,并拖动到合适的位置。
添加角色
在角色库中选择新增一个角色(如小猫或鱼),并调整其大小。
拖动角色到迷宫的入口和出口位置。
添加动作脚本
编写脚本,使角色能够响应上下左右方向键的输入,并相应地移动。
方法二:使用Python和Pygame
Python是一种强大的编程语言,Pygame库可以用于创建图形界面的迷宫游戏。
安装Pygame库
```bash
pip install pygame
```
创建迷宫地图
使用二维数组表示迷宫,其中0表示通路,1表示墙壁。
生成迷宫
使用深度优先搜索(DFS)或随机Prim算法生成迷宫。
游戏逻辑
处理玩家输入,更新玩家位置。
在命令行中显示迷宫和玩家位置。
方法三:使用JavaScript和HTML/CSS
如果你想在浏览器中运行迷宫游戏,可以使用JavaScript、HTML和CSS。
创建迷宫地图
使用二维数组表示迷宫,并输出到HTML中。
控制小球移动
使用JavaScript监听键盘事件,根据输入更新小球位置。
界面显示
使用HTML和CSS显示迷宫和小球的位置。
示例代码(Python + Pygame)